I've been singing praise for Vista for almost 6 months now and today I found a curious little bug!
I hooked a second LCD panel to my Radeon X series graphics card, profiled it using an eye one display 2 and all seemed well.
I now have two colourmatched and calibrated monitors! Thats until the screen saver or power save kicks in. For some reason the gamma tables are reset and the individual profiles are lost.
I've had to resort to using gretag's displayprofile utility to re-intialise the profiles.
A bit of surfing confirmed my findings and although not acknowledged by M$, I undertsand it will be fixed in Vista SP1, whenever that arrives.
